Nice. I had that model for a while, lasted a year and a half or so (long time for me, I abuse my knives). I replaced it with the tanto blade version, and its getting time to replace that... need to decide which of the two I want to replace it with now.
Only negative about them is that the tips of the serrations wear/chip easily... good news is that they're easy to sharpen, and once the tips are rounded down and resharpened they last a while and still cut well. What's brought me to replace both of them is the pocket clip coming loose via the threads stripping out of the handguard.
I love it so far. It's a bit bigger than I really would have liked, but the sturdiness of the knife is very appealing. I've heard about the Veff serration tips breaking off, but I also like the easiness of sharpening this blade, better than the tanto version. The spear point blade is much better IMO. CRKT has some really good customer service though. I emailed them and metioned that I didn't receive the torx tool with my knife, and that a buddy and I ordered ours together. He promptly sent out 2 tool sets to me, they're en route right now. I think if you wrote them and mentioned how much you love the knives, explained the problem with the screws stripping out, I think they'd probably replace those side panels for you. I've had a friend with the exact same issue, and they sent him new panels, free of charge. I think he said they'd replace anything but the blade, since the knives have a lifetime warranty.
